Hi ajraye08! to HysterSisters!

First off know that everyone is different. And recoveries are dependent on your surgery, whether there are complications, your health, and a multitude of other factors. However, you should think of recovery in weeks, not days. You will be very exhausted after surgery, and you will need help around the house with cooking, cleaning, dishes, laundry, driving, etc. for a few weeks.

I had a TAH BSO almost two years ago. My surgery took about 90 minutes. I was out of work for three weeks, and then moved slowly back into life. I could only go back part time at a moderate stress desk job for another four weeks, before being able to handle full time. 100% full recovery took about 15 months.
